With over 20 years of experience in special education, Nikki Michalak is a Board Certified and Licensed Behavior Analyst in Illinois (MS, BCBA, LBA-IL) dedicated to supporting educators, administrators, and families in creating effective and inclusive learning environments for students with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) and related communication and behavioral challenges. Her work focuses on translating evidence-based practices into practical tools and systems that support meaningful and sustainable outcomes for students and school teams.
Nikki provides professional learning, technical assistance, coaching, and consultation to educators and families across Illinois. She has co-developed online professional learning, including undergraduate and graduate coursework focused on ASD, intensive behavioral supports, and school-based application of evidence-based practices. Her work also includes research and publication in the field, and she contributes to systems-level improvement through service on multiple leadership and advisory boards.
Currently, Nikki serves as the Statewide Director of the Autism Professional Learning and Universal Supports (APLUS), the Center for Intensive Behavioral Supports (CIBS), and the Behavior Assessment Training (BAT) Projects. Collectively, these initiatives aim to strengthen statewide systems for supporting students with significant behavioral, communication, and instructional needs through professional learning, coaching, and technical assistance. This work prioritizes the implementation of proactive, evidence-based practices and the reduction of improper restraint and time out through improved behavior assessment, intervention planning, and capacity-building at the classroom, school, and district levels.
